Most just seal with epoxy and use tape vs. All the extra weight.Hi I'm just finishing my JAE21 an I would be interested to hear how you finish and waterproof the radio box lid. I am more used to monos where there is a separate radio box with foam sealed plexiglass bolted down lid.
On my JAE21 I decided to put in two nylon plane wing bolts with rubber washer to hold the lid down. I will also run some silicone sealant around the lid lip and let it dry to make a seal. . When I run the boat I will use waterproof tape too just to be sure.
